No she (fon) dant!!



















I know, very cheesy heading, but I couldn't resist! This fall, I tried my hand at fondant icing, which is a pliable icing made of a thick sugar paste. And it....was awesome.


I would daydream about how gratifying it would be to roll out a big circle of chocolate "playdough", which is kind of what fondant feels like. I molded it onto a base of homemade chocolate cake, filled with a homemade ganache filling which was every bit as decadent as it was easy to make (all recipes courtesy of Confetti Cakes by Elissa Strauss). The fondant I bought because...well...one only has so much time.
















For the accents, I used white fondant which I dyed a robin's egg blue. The cake was for my dad's 64th birthday, and needless to say (which happens to be one of his favorite phrases), he was delighted. As was my nephew, naturally...

Jamesy Turns "1"


A purple brontosaurus seemed like the only way to go for my nephew #2. The icing is a "stippled" purple buttercream and the dots are actually rolled out Starburst candies. Do you think James liked it?
